Tytuł:
Synthesis of heaviest nuclei and heaviest chemical elements

Opis:
Studies of the heaviest nuclei and heaviest chemical elements are shortly described. Methods of synthesis and identification of these nuclei are discussed. Some details of the studies are illustrated on the example of the nucleus 277Cn, the isotope of the element 112 (copernicium) the discovery of which has been recently approved by IUPAC. General results of the research on superheavy nuclei (atomic number Z = 104–118), synthesized within the period from 1969 (discovery of rutherfordium, Z = 104) up to the present are outlined.

Tytuł:
Effect of excitation migration on the decay of excited states via electron transfer to acceptors

Opis:
Simulation of fluorescence quenching due to electron transfer from a photoexcited donor to an acceptor, in a rigid matrix has been performed. The model assumes competition between processes of the electron transfer and the resonant excitation energy transfer among donors. Electron and energy transfers are described in terms of the Marcus and the Förster theories, respectively. Dependence of the fluorescence quenching on the donor concentration and on the parameters of the Marcus and Förster equations has been investigated at a fixed acceptor concentration. Fluorescence decay curves calculated for various concentrations of donors have been compared with experimental decays.

Tytuł:
Specific properties of a model of thoron and its decay products in indoor atmospheres

Opis:
Whereas several models of indoor concentrations of radon and its decay products exist, mod els for the occurrence and spatial distribution of thoron (220Rn) and its decay products are lacking. This study highlights the specific properties of the thoron decay chain and presents their consequences for a thoron model. The short half-life of thoron results in an inhomogene ous spatial distribution, which is determined by diffusive and advective transport. The long half- -life of the decay product 212Pb accounts for a strong influence of air exchange on its overall concentration as well as on its unattached fraction. It could further be predicted that also the unattached part of 212Pb is distributed inhomogeneously. The theoretical structure of a thoron model, which can neglect the most short-lived decay products but must account for the influence of air exchange in a stronger way than it is the case for radon, results from these considerations.

Tytuł:
Characterization of some modern scintillators recommended for use on large fusion facilities in γ-ray spectroscopy and tomographic measurements of γ-emission profiles

Opis:
LaBr3:Ce,CeBr3 and GAGG:Ce scintillators were investigated and the determined characteristics were compared with those obtained for the well-known and widely used CsI:Tl and NaI:Tl crystals. All the detectors were of the same size of 10 × 10 × 5 mm3. The aim of this test study was to single out scintillation detectors most suitable for γ-ray spectrometry and γ -ray emission radial profile measurements in high-temperature plasma experiments. Decay time, energy resolution, non-proportionality and full energy peak detection efficiency were measured for γ -ray energies up to 1770 keV. Due to their good energy resolution, short decay time and high detection efficiency for MeV gamma rays, LaBr3:Ce and CeBr3 scintillators are proposed as the best candidates for use especially under conditions of high count rates, which are expected in the forthcoming DT experiments.
